【java编程思想如何理解】在学习和使用Java的过程中,很多人会接触到“Java编程思想”这一概念。它不仅仅是对语法的掌握,更是对面向对象设计、代码结构、程序逻辑以及开发习惯的深入理解。要真正掌握Java编程思想,需要从多个角度进行分析和实践。
以下是对“Java编程思想如何理解”的总结与归纳:
一、Java编程思想的核心内容
模块 | 内容概述 |
面向对象设计 | Java是典型的面向对象语言,强调类、对象、继承、封装、多态等核心概念。理解这些概念是掌握Java编程思想的基础。 |
封装性 | 通过访问控制(public, private, protected)实现数据隐藏,提高代码的安全性和可维护性。 |
继承与多态 | 通过继承实现代码复用,通过多态实现灵活的接口调用,增强程序的扩展性。 |
异常处理机制 | Java提供了try-catch-finally结构,用于处理运行时错误,提升程序的健壮性。 |
集合框架 | 理解List、Set、Map等集合类的使用场景和底层实现,有助于编写高效的数据处理代码。 |
泛型与类型安全 | 使用泛型可以避免类型转换错误,提升代码的通用性和安全性。 |
设计模式 | 在实际开发中,合理应用工厂模式、单例模式、策略模式等,能提高代码的可读性和可维护性。 |
二、如何理解Java编程思想
方法 | 说明 |
多看源码 | 学习Java标准库的源码,如String、ArrayList等,了解其内部实现原理。 |
实践项目 | 通过实际项目积累经验,体会不同设计方式带来的影响。 |
反思代码 | 每次写完代码后,反思是否符合面向对象的原则,是否易于扩展和维护。 |
学习设计原则 | 如SOLID原则(单一职责、开闭原则、里氏替换、接口隔离、依赖倒置),提升代码质量。 |
交流讨论 | 与他人交流编程思路,有助于拓宽视野,发现自身不足。 |
三、常见误区与建议
误区 | 建议 |
只关注语法 | 不应只停留在“会写代码”,而应理解“为什么这样写”。 |
忽视设计 | 编程不仅是写代码,更是一种设计过程,需注重结构与逻辑。 |
过度依赖框架 | 框架虽方便,但应理解其背后原理,避免成为“黑箱操作者”。 |
忽略异常处理 | 错误处理是程序健壮性的关键,不应忽视。 |
四、总结
Java编程思想不仅是一门语言的学习,更是一种思维方式的培养。它要求开发者具备良好的代码结构意识、清晰的逻辑思维能力,以及持续学习和优化的习惯。只有不断实践、反思和总结,才能真正掌握Java编程思想,并在实际开发中发挥其价值。
通过以上内容的梳理,希望你能更深入地理解“Java编程思想如何理解”这一问题,并在今后的学习和工作中加以应用。